Mom

Mom You was wise With your advice The love your heart held Stuck to mine like a weld So much I did learn Even when the hate did burn Always soothed my soul I don't know if it was your goal But you taught me to live You taught me to give The things I learned from you Taught me to be true For what I should fight for Not to ask for more Than what I need For my words to plant the seed My souls important to feed I love you so much At your memory I sometimes clutch Mother of mine Are you now an angel that can shine I miss you My love is still true. Your always in my heart Though your gone we're not apart Thank you for all you done Proud to of been your son
